DRAM controller
— Support for CAS-before-RAS refresh cycles and self-refresh mode DRAM
— Support for 8-bit and 16-bit port DRAM and synchronous DRAM
— EDO RAM or automatic Fast Page Mode for LCD access
— Programmable refresh rate
— Support for up to two banks of DRAM and EDO RAM
— Programmable column address size
76 GPIO lines grouped into 10 ports
Two UART ports
Two serial peripheral interface (SPI) ports
Two 16-bit general-purpose counters/timers
— Automatic interrupt generation
— 30 ns resolution at 33 MHz system clock
— Timer input/output pin
Real-time clock/sampling timer
— Separate power supply for the RTC
— One programmable alarm
— Capability of counting up to 512 days
— Sampling timer with selectable frequency (4 Hz, 8 Hz, 16 Hz, 32 Hz, 64 Hz, 256 Hz, 512 Hz,
1 kHz)
— Interrupt generation for digitizer sampling or keyboard debouncing
